Arts Week Registration Now Open
Posted September 14, 2012
Arts Week (October 22-26) is an optional program for middle school students which provides outstanding experiences in the visual arts. A variety of art workshops are offered every day of the week, and students may elect to enroll in one or up to five days. Options include glazed tile, fused glass, drawing, jewelry design, spray paint art, batik, clay, edible art, photography, and more. In addition, on Wednesday, October 24 students may participate in a field trip to Seattle to see the world-famous King Tut exhibit. View complete workshop descriptions and register here.
